Is 1209 SAT Score Good?
A 1209 is SAT Score excellent. 1209 SAT Score is 81st Percentile of all the SAT takers in the US. Last time 1.7 million students took the SAT test. It means your score is better than 81 percent of all the students who appeared in SAT. The SAT score ranges from 400-1600. What percentile is 1209 SAT?
1209 SAT score is 81st percentile in US. This means you have outperformed 81st percent of the students and 19 percent of the students performed better than you.
